Schleswig-Holstein Wadden Sea National Park encompasses a vast, complex network of tidal wetlands that shift with the twice-daily North Sea cycle. This collection examines the specific wetland entities defined by their saturated soils and characteristic hydrological regimes, tracing how these environments transition from open water to coastal marshes. Understanding the distribution of these zones provides essential context for the park’s broader tidal landscape and the interlinked ecological systems spanning the coast.

Wetland records in Schleswig-Holstein Wadden Sea National Park include Bielshövensand, Blauortsand, Buschsand, Büsumer Watt, and Föhrer Schulter in tidal terrain.
